01 Product Overview and Core Positioning
As a high-density access line microcontroller from STMicroelectronics, the STM32F101VCT6TR plays a pivotal role within the STM32 mainstream product line. Housed in a 100-pin LQFP package measuring 14x14mm, its surface-mount design facilitates integration into various compact electronic devices.
Based on the ARM Cortex-M3 core, the STM32F101VCT6TR operates at frequencies up to 36MHz, delivering performance efficiency of 1.25 DMIPS/MHz. This achieves an excellent balance between high performance and power consumption control.
This STM32F101VCT6TR microcontroller supports a wide supply voltage range from 2.0 to 3.6V, adapting to diverse power environments. It incorporates multiple low-power modes to meet the demands of battery-powered applications.

02 Detailed Specification Parameters Analysis
The STM32F101VCT6TR's memory configuration comprises 256KB Flash programme memory and 32KB SRAM, providing a robust foundation for data-intensive applications. Its 32-bit bus width ensures efficient core access to memory resources, maximising system performance.
Regarding analogue capabilities, the STM32F101VCT6TR integrates a single 12-bit ADC module with a 1μs conversion time, supporting up to 16 input channels and incorporating a temperature sensor and reference voltage. It also features two 12-bit DAC channels, delivering precise analogue output capability.
Communication interfaces represent a key strength of the STM32F101VCT6TR, offering:
2 I²C interfaces (supporting SMBus/PMBus)
3 SPI interfaces (up to 18 Mbit/s data rate)
5 USART interfaces (supporting LIN, IrDA, and modulation control)
STM32F101VCT6TR Key Specifications Overview
Core Configuration
Processor Core: ARM Cortex-M3 32-bit RISC core
Maximum Operating Frequency: 36 MHz
Memory Resources
Flash memory: 256KB
SRAM capacity: 32KB
Power Characteristics
Operating voltage range: 2.0V - 3.6V
Low-power modes: Sleep, stop, and standby modes
Package Information
Package type: 100-pin LQFP (14x14mm)
Operating temperature range: -40°C to +85°C
Regarding timer resources, the STM32F101VCT6TR features up to nine timers, including four 16-bit timers, two watchdog timers, one 24-bit SysTick timer, and two 16-bit basic timers. These timers provide hardware support for PWM generation, motor control, and time base management.
The STM32F101VCT6TR's DMA controller features 12 independent channels, enabling zero-wait data transfer between peripherals and memory to reduce CPU overhead.
03 Key Product Feature Analysis
The ARM Cortex-M3 core within the STM32F101VCT6TR employs a Harvard architecture and a three-stage pipeline design, supporting single-cycle multiplication and hardware division operations to significantly enhance algorithmic efficiency. The Thumb-2 instruction set balances code density and performance, enabling the STM32F101VCT6TR to execute more complex tasks within the same memory footprint.
In terms of connectivity and expandability, the STM32F101VCT6TR excels. Its 80 programmable I/O pins are almost entirely 5V-compatible, enabling direct interfacing with devices operating at different voltage levels. Each I/O pin can be mapped to one of 16 external interrupt vectors, providing a flexible mechanism for responding to external events.
The STM32F101VCT6TR's debugging capabilities warrant attention, supporting both Serial Wire Debug (SWD) and JTAG interfaces to significantly streamline development workflows. The embedded trace macrocell (ETM) facilitates real-time instruction tracing, aiding in deep optimisation and fault diagnosis.
The STM32F101VCT6TR further integrates a CRC calculation unit and a 96-bit unique device identifier, enhancing data integrity verification and product traceability capabilities. Its compliance with industrial-grade temperature ranges (-40°C to +85°C) ensures stable operation in demanding environments.
04 Application Domains and Competitive Advantages
The STM32F101VCT6TR excels in industrial control applications, serving PLCs, printers, scanners, and alarm systems. Its extensive communication interfaces and robust timer resources address diverse complex control demands in industrial settings, while its wide operating temperature range guarantees system reliability.
Within the consumer electronics market, the STM32F101VCT6TR is suitable for handheld devices, PC peripherals, gaming equipment, and GPS platforms. Specifically, its 256KB Flash capacity provides ample storage for graphical interfaces and communication protocol stacks, while its 32-bit performance ensures smooth user interface responsiveness.
The automotive electronics sector represents another key application area for the STM32F101VCT6TR, being well-suited for non-safety-critical applications such as body control, sensor data processing, and in-vehicle infotainment systems. Its wide 2.0-3.6V supply voltage range is particularly well-adapted to automotive battery power environments.
The STM32F101VCT6TR's competitive edge lies in its high cost-effectiveness and comprehensive ecosystem. As part of the STM32 family, it shares unified development tools and software libraries with other series models, significantly reducing time-to-market.
